Digital Zoom Function

This function is useful when you want to record close-up shots of subjects

located beyond a normal zoom range of 1 X to 10X magnification. With the
digital zooming Function, you can select a magnification of 25 X or even to

100X.

1 Set [CAMERA FUNCTIONS] » [CAMERA SETUP] »

[□.ZOOM] » [25x] or [lOOx]

• 25X: Digital zooming to 25X
• 100X: Digital zooming to 100X

2 To zoom in or out, press the [W/T] zoom lever towards [W] or

towards [T].

• As the magnification of digital zooming increases, the quality of image may

deteriorate.

Canceling the Digital Zooming Function
Set [D.ZOOM] on the [CAMERA SETUP] Sub-menu to [OFF].

Digital Electronic Image Stabilizer Function

If you are recording in unstable situations and the Palmcorder is shaky, you

can use this function to correct the distortion in these images.

• If the Palmcorder shakes too much, this Function may not be able to

stabilize images.

1 Set [CAMERA FUNCTIONS] » [CAMERA SETUP] » [EIS] »

[ON]

• The [EIS] Indication Q appears.

Canceling Digital Electronic Image Stabilizer
Set [EIS] on the [CAMERA SETUP] Sub-Menu to [OFF],

EIS function may not work when...
• Palmcorder movement is too extreme.
• Recording a subject with distinct horizontal or vertical stripes.
• Recording in low light situations.
• Recording a subject under a great amount of fluorescent light.
• Recording a scene with very fast motions.

Fade In/Out Functions

Fade In O
Fade In brings out images and sounds gradually from a black screen at the
beginning of a scene.

1

Hold down the [FADE] Button while the Palmcorder Is set to

the Recording Pause Mode.

• The image fades out gradually,

2 When the image is completely gone, press the Recording

Start/Stop Button to start recording.

3 Release the [FADE] Button about 3 seconds after starting

recording.

• The image reappears gradually.

Fade Out 0

^

Fade Out causes images and sounds to disappear gradually, leaving^a black

screen at the end of a scene.

/

1

Hold down the [FADE] Button while recording.

• The image fades out gradually.

^

2

About 3 seconds after the Image is completely gone, press

the recording Start/Stop Button to stop recording.

3

Release the [FADE] Button.
